Key Ingredients
To make this dreamy Creamy Honey Pepper Chicken Mac and Cheese, you’ll need a handful of pantry staples and fresh ingredients that work in harmony:
- 8 ounces elbow macaroni: The perfect pasta shape to hold onto every bit of that rich cheese sauce.
- 1 pound boneless skinless chicken breasts cut into bite-sized pieces: Tender protein that soaks up all the honey pepper goodness.
- Salt to taste: Enhances all the flavors, from chicken seasoning to the final sauce.
- Ground black pepper to taste: Adds a warming spice that complements the honey’s sweetness.
- 2 tablespoons butter: Creates a silky base for the roux, giving the sauce body.
- 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our: Thickens the sauce into a smooth, clingy cheese coating.
- 2 cups milk: Gives the sauce a creamy foundation without being too heavy.
- 1 cup heavy cream: Boosts richness and ensures a velvety texture.
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ese: Brings sharp, tangy flavor that melts beautifully.
- 1 cup shredded pepper jack cheese: Adds a gentle kick and extra creaminess.
- 2 tablespoons honey: Balances the heat with a touch of natural sweetness.
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der: Infuses savory depth without overpowering.
- 1 teaspoon onion powder: Rounds out the sauce with mellow onion flavor.
- 1 tablespoon olive oil: For searing the chicken to golden perfection.
- 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ese: Sprinkles in nutty, salty notes for extra complexity.
- 1 tablespoon chopped parsley: A fresh, herbaceous finish that brightens every bite.
How To Make Creamy Honey Pepper Chicken Mac and Cheese
Let’s get cooking! This recipe comes together in just a few simple stages: cooking pasta, searing chicken, whipping up a smooth cheese sauce, and combining everything for the ultimate creamy, sweet-and-spicy dinner. Ready your skillet and whisk—here’s how to transform those ingredients into a crowd-pleasing meal.
1. Bring a large pot of salted water to a rolling boil, then add the elbow macaroni. Cook until al dente, about 8–9 minutes, so it holds up perfectly in the sauce. Drain and set aside.
2. In a mixing bowl, season the chicken pieces evenly with salt, ground black pepper, garlic powder, and onion powder to build layers of flavor.
3.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the seasoned chicken and cook in a single layer until golden brown and cooked through, about 5 to 7 minutes. Remove the chicken and set it aside.
4. Reduce the heat to medium. Add butter to the same skillet and let it melt, then whisk in flour. Cook the roux for about 1 minute, stirring constantly, until it’s bubbling and smells slightly nutty.
5. Gradually pour in the milk and heavy cream, whisking constantly to prevent lumps. Keep stirring until the mixture thickens and coats the back of a spoon, about 3 to 4 minutes.
6. Lower the heat to low. Stir in cheddar, pepper jack, and Parmesan cheeses in batches, letting each batch melt fully into the sauce before adding the next. The goal is a smooth, glossy cheese mixture.
7. Whisk in the honey, then taste and adjust the seasoning with extra salt and pepper if needed.
8. Return the cooked macaroni and chicken to the skillet and gently fold everything together until every noodle is coated in the cheesy sauce and the chicken is warmed through.
9. Sprinkle the dish with chopped parsley for a pop of color and serve immediately, scooping generous portions onto plates or into bowls.

Tips For Perfect Creamy Honey Pepper Chicken Mac and Cheese
Nailing this recipe is all about balancing flavors and textures, so here are a few friendly tips to make your dish shine:
- For extra heat, add a pinch of cayenne pepper to the cheese sauce when the cheeses go in—just enough to make your taste buds tingle.
- Use a blend of white and yellow cheddar for a richer, more complex cheesy flavor that still looks gorgeous.
-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days to keep the sauce from drying out.
- Reheat gently on the stovetop over low heat with a splash of milk to maintain that luscious, smooth creaminess every time.

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some quick answers to common questions about this Creamy Honey Pepper Chicken Mac and Cheese:
- How long does it take to prepare this recipe?
It typically takes about 30 minutes total: 10 minutes for prep, such as cutting the chicken and measuring ingredients, and 20 minutes for cooking the pasta, chicken, and cheese sauce.
- How can I ensure the cheese sauce is smooth and creamy?
To achieve a smooth cheese sauce, whisk the flour into the melted butter for about 1 minute to cook out the raw flavor, then gradually add the milk and heavy cream while stirring constantly. Reduce heat before adding the cheeses so they melt gently into the sauce without separating.
- Can I adjust the level of heat or sweetness in this dish?
Yes. For extra heat, sprinkle in a pinch of cayenne pepper or red pepper flakes when you add the cheeses. To enhance sweetness, you can increase the honey to up to 3 tablespoons, stirring it in just before combining the sauce with the pasta and chicken.
- What substitutions can I make for the cheeses or milk?
You can swap the pepper jack for Monterey Jack or Colby for a milder flavor, and use a blend of white and yellow cheddar for depth. If you need a lighter option, substitute half-and-half for the heavy cream, or use 2% milk instead of whole milk, though the sauce will be slightly less rich.
- How should I store and reheat leftovers?
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. To reheat, warm on the stovetop over low heat with a splash of milk, stirring gently until the sauce regains its creaminess.
- Can I prepare any components ahead of time?
Yes. You can cook and season the chicken up to one day in advance and refrigerate it. The roux (butter and flour mixture) can also be made ahead, covered and stored in the fridge; reheat it gently before whisking in the milk and cream.
- What’s the best way to prevent the pasta from becoming mushy?
Cook the macaroni just until al dente in well‐salted boiling water, then drain and rinse briefly under cold water to stop the cooking process. Add it to the sauce immediately before serving to prevent overcooking.
